MBI Weekly Seminar

Time: 4.00pm (please note change of time)
Date: Friday, 4 June 2021
Venue: Online seminar via ZOOM

Phase transitions in embryo morphogenesis

By Nicoletta Petridou, Group Leader, EMBL Heidelberg and Bernat Corominas-Murtra, Assistant Professor,  University of Graz (Host: Chii Jou Chan)
